Garlic-cooled environments can grow at 5-26°c. Especially during the four-to-five leaves of garlic, when it is the most resilient and the most appropriate winter spring. Garlic is wet and afraid of drying up, and it begins to divide its buds and sprouts in longer than 13 hours of sun and higher temperatures, and is only suitable for the growth of its leaves in a cold and short-sudden environment。
We'll plant it in time
Garlic cultivation is desirable, not later than mid-october, from early september until early october, and late august. Early seeding can lead to freezing and late seeding can lead to lower yields and quality。
The seeding method of the cave is 2-3 petals per lavender, 17 x 20 cm, with a depth of 0. 02-0. 3 m, followed by a layer of grass-wood ash. The average acre seeding is 120-140 kg。
Controlling water irrigation during seedlings ensures full seedlings if the covering membrane is watered only once; during seedlings they should be regularly checked to make the membranes available in a timely manner. If the application of base fertilizers is insufficient, a one-month period after the seedling is produced should be followed up with the seedling fertilizer, which is generally not used during the period of the seedling。
Freezing water must be applied before the soil is frozen, and if the membrane is not covered, soil temperatures need to be maintained before winter, such as covered grass, to make it safe。
Spring management
In the spring, the garlic cast last fall should be removed in time after the soil has been unfrozen and the pine fields must be ploughed to increase the temperature on the ground. When the weather is clearer, water must be poured back in time. The early application of base fertilizers should be combined with the recovery of water for fertilizer, usually urea of around 20 kg per acre。
As the garlic enters the lumbering period, the demand for water fattening increases, and when the garlic starts pumping, it should be sprayed up to 600 times as much as 2116 (leaved) liquids, and combined with watering, to recover the more nitrogen-bearing “moisture fertilizers” at a time, with compound fertilizer of about 20-25 kg per acre。

Fertilizer management
1. Base fertilizer application
Organic fertilizers should prevail and be applied in conjunction with microbiological agents. The common use of organic fertilizers for animal excreta, composting, pie fat, etc., combined with microbicide applications can promote each other and effectively improve the resilience of garlic to pests and diseases. Both fertilizers should be applied in sufficient quantities to affect later winter and growth。
2. Fertilizing
It can be divided into the pursuit of fat by winter, the recovery of fat by youth, the long-term pursuit of fat by garlic and the long-term recovery by garlic. Nitrogen fertilizer is generally used and the potassium nitrogen phosphorus and the remaining trace elements are also applied in conjunction。
The pursuit of phosphorus fertilizer and potassium fertilizer enhance the balanced absorption of nitrogen fertilizer, promote the growth and development of garlic and increase the production of garlic and garlic. General nitrogen, phosphorus and potassium fertilizer are applied at a ratio of 2:1 or can be applied to compound fertilizers. It can prevent the premature decay of late-stage garlic leaves, promote the transport of leaf nutrients to spas and increase the production of garlic and garlic。
3. Following fat before winter
Impact: to give them normal growth and breed。
Methods: common application of manure, compost, dirt manure or cow manure can ensure the safe passage of garlic through the winter and the growth of the coming year。
4. Recovery of fat
Time: the following spring when the average weather temperature reaches 7 degrees。
Method: around 1,300 kg of organic fertilizer per acre or around 15 kg of nitrogen. If seedling and winterization have been applied, fat can no longer be pursued。

5. Long-term pursuit of fat
Time: garlic began to divide, before the titanium. Because the garlic is growing and the roots are growing fast, and the demand for nutrients is high. In general, compound fertilizer, potassium fertilizer etc. Are applied。
6. Long-term pursuit of fat by garlic
Fertilizers: during this period, the application of phosphorus and potassium fertilizer was mainly based on rapid nitrogen fertilizer。
It's a common way to catch fat
It is generally applied by stripping, watering or burial. When fertilizer is applied, you can open a ditch and slit it into strips; when fertilizer is applied, it is generally used for fertilizing or lavendering, then watering the soil, or with water. Microbacterial agents should be applied, which should be watered up close to the shallow burial of the roots。
